Showing Prorocentrum rostratum
- AAL
- Eukaryota(reg.)
- Dinophyta(div.)
- Dinophyceae(cl.)
- Prorocentrales(ordo)
- Prorocentraceae(fam.)
- Prorocentrum(gen.)
- rostratum(sp.)
-
Type locality: Atlantic and Sudsee
-
AMANI dist.: New South Wales, Tropical, Subtropical cosmopolitan -
Graphic: Steidinger & Tangen 1997 In Tomas CR (ed) Identifying Marine Phytoplankton plate 8 -
Habit: Planktonic -
Habitat: Neritic
-
Distribution: Gulf of Carpentaria/North-west Shelf, Coral Sea, N.S.W. (all coasts, Sydney Harbour), Tas. (E coast) -
Ex.distribution: S Brazil, Gulf of Mexico, Caribbean Sea, U.S.A. (North Carolina, Virginia), Atlantic Ocean, Canary Islands, Mediterranean Sea (Spain, Greece, Turkey), Adriatic Sea, Black Sea, Arabian Sea, Indian Ocean, Bay of Bengal, South China Sea, East China Sea, Papua New Guinea, New Caledonia, Solomon Islands, Tasman Sea, New Zealand, Southern Ocean (S of Australia)
